Les Allies a Salonique; L'arrivee des Italiens
EDITORS COMMENTS
(The Allies in Salonika; The Arrival of the Italians), 1916, is a captivating photograph from the First World War era. The image, a part of the "Collection de la Guerre IV. L'Illustration Tome CXLVIII. La Guerre Juillet, Aout, Septembre, Octobre, Novembre, Decembre 1916," depicts an impressive scene of the Italian armed forces making their entrance into Thessaloniki, Greece. The photograph captures a moment of triumph as an Italian regiment marches through the city, their flag proudly held aloft, passing beneath the ancient Arch of Galerius. The architectural feature, a testament to the rich history of the region, serves as a striking backdrop to the modern-day military parade. The crowd of onlookers, a mix of soldiers and civilians, watches in awe as the Italian soldiers make their way through the city. The men, dressed in their uniforms, carry their equipment and standards, adding to the sense of movement and energy in the image. The photograph offers a glimpse into the Salonika Front during the Macedonian Campaign of the First World War.
